Local businessman buys historic Carnegie Building for $90,000 at auction

TIFFIN, OH — Local businessman Andrew Kalnow has purchased the county’s Carnegie Library building during an auction on Tuesday.
Kalnow paid $90,000 for the building, according to sources familiar with the purchase.
Built in 1912, the building in downtown Tiffin was one of the more than 2,000 Carnegie Libraries.
It was home to the Seneca County Public Library until 1976, when it was remodeled to host the Seneca County Juvenile Probate Court.
